What does the gem do in a Ford?
A General Electric Module (GEM) is a computer component in an Ford automobile that checks, regulates and operates electronic devices throughout the car. Typically in a car the GEM or BCM controls the power windows, power mirrors, air conditioning, immobilizer system, central locking, etc.

How does the junction box ( JBE ) work?
The junction box electronics (JBE) monitor the locking of the second row of seats. A total of 5 microswitches are fitted in the second row of seats. The microswitches are used to verify that the second row of seats is correctly locked. The microswitches are wired in series directly with the junction box electronics.
How does a seat module work in a junction box?
A seat module is always installed with seat memory. The junction box electronics (JBE) send a prompt to determine whether a seat module is installed. If the junction box electronics do not receive confirmation, the junction box electronics handle activation of the seat heating. The junction box electronics generate a pulse-width modulated signal.
